Role Overview
Overview At Gallagher’s Centre of Excellence, you’ll help improve the quality of data used across our operational systems. Your work will support Master Data Management and Data Quality as new digital tools are introduced for teams around the world. You’ll help turn data into clear decisions, improve day to day processes, and build data quality practices that last. You’ll also have room to ask questions, learn from others, and share ideas in a team that values curiosity, teamwork and doing the right thing. How you'll make an impact Role responsibilities Here are the main responsibilities for the Data Analyst role: Analyse large and complex datasets using tools such as SQL, SAS and Python. Profile data to understand quality, completeness and fit for business needs. Identify gaps in data and help create plans to fix them. Carry out root cause analysis to find why data issues are happening. Support data enrichment and data remediation work across operational systems. Help improve data quality processes so they’re reliable and sustainable over time. Define data requirements with business stakeholders and translate them into practical data work. Identify key metrics and useful data sources to support reporting and decision-making. Turn analysis into clear insights and recommendations that help the business act. Work with business owners to spot opportunities linked to revenue and customer engagement. Influence product and business teams by recommending actions based on data. Partner with business analysts, data engineers and other stakeholders to deliver solutions. Document technical attributes, business definitions and data lineage. Manage metadata in Collibra or a similar metadata management tool. Support Master Data Management and Data Quality priorities. Help the business scale new digital tools used by teams globally. Follow data privacy and security requirements, including good practice for handling sensitive information. Support Agile ways of working, including user story grooming, sprint planning, development and user acceptance. Take on other reasonable duties as needed. About you Qualifications: University Degree and minimum 4 years of prior relevant experience, or equivalent experience.
